当前位置:Gxlcms > PHP教程 > PHP代码重用方法

PHP代码重用方法

时间:2021-07-01 10:21:17 帮助过:4人阅读

要在脚本中调用文件,PHP提供了几种主要的方式。include()和require()函数是最常用的方式。
  1.Require()函数

  使用requier()包含外部文件时,只要php文件被执行,外部文件的内容就将被包含进该php文件,当包含的外部文件发生错误时,系统将给出错误提示,并且停止php文件的执行。
  示例:
  调用文件config.inc的程序代码:
<?php echo "这就是被调用的内容: 您好 ! " ; ?>
  当前脚本example01.php的程序代码:
<?php
echo "代码重用的示例: " ;
require ( ' config.inc ' ) ; //调用另外一个文件config.inc,输出config.inc中的内容
echo "使用require函数实现的." ; ?>
  结果为:代码重用的示例:这就是被调用的内容:您好!使用require函数实现的。
  2.include()函数
  使用include()包含外部文件时,只有php文件执行到include()函数时才将外部文件包含进来,并且当所包含的外部文件发生错误时,系统只给出一个警告,php文件继续向下执行。
  示例:
  调用文件config2.inc的程序代码:
<?php echo " include函数的使用, 非常简单! " ; ?>
  当前脚本example02.php的程序代码:
<?php
echo "代码重用的示例2 : " ;
include ( ' config2.inc ' ) ; //调用另外一个文件config2.inc,输出config2.inc中的内容
echo "<br>" ;
echo " 使用include函数实现的. " ;
?>
  结果为:代码重用的示例2: include函数的使用,非常简单! 使用include函数实现的。

  通过输入要包含文件的完整路径或者相对路径,可以指定明确的路径。
  示例:
  include ('D: \ webpage\ mr\ sl\ 40.php' ) ;
  include (' .. \ sl \ 40.php ' ) ;
  include ( ' 40.php' ) ;
  如果没有指定明确的路径,PHP就在当前目录中查找包含的文件,然后查找php.ini文件中的include_path设置中列出的目录。

人气教程排行